titleOfInvention Cytotoxic and antimitotic compounds, and methods of use thereof
abstract The present invention discloses compounds having cytotoxic and/or antimitotic activity. The invention also discloses methods related to the preparation and use of such compounds, and pharmaceutical compositions containing such compounds. Also disclosed are compositions having the structure: (T)-(L)-(D), wherein (T) is a targeting moiety, (L) is an optional linker, and (D) is a cytotoxic and/or or compounds with antimitotic activity.
